Generalized invexity and duality in multiobjective variational problems involving non-singular fractional derivative

Abstract In this article, we extend the generalized invexity and duality results for multiobjective variational problems with fractional derivative pertaining to an exponential kernel by using concept of weak minima. Multiobjective find their applications in economic planning, flight control design, industrial process control, space structures, production inventory, advertising investment, impulsive problems, mechanics, several other engineering scientific problems. The proposed work considers newly derived Caputo–Fabrizio (CF) operator. It is actually a convolution function first-order derivative. significant characteristic operator that it provides non-singular kernel, which describes dynamics system better way. Moreover, also presents various weak, strong, converse theorems under diverse conditions view CF

Symmetric duality for multiobjective fractional variational problems with generalized invexity

The concept of symmetric duality for multiobjective fractional problems has been extended to the class of multiobjective variational problems. Weak, strong and converse duality theorems are proved under generalized invexity assumptions. A close relationship between these problems and multiobjective fractional symmetric dual problems is also presented. 2005 Elsevier Inc. All rights reserved.

Symmetric duality for multiobjective fractional variational problems involving cones

In this paper, a pair of multiobjective fractional variational symmetric dual problems over cones is formulated. Weak, strong and converse duality theorems are established under generalized F-convexity assumptions. Moreover, self duality theorem is also discussed. 2007 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.

Sufficient conditions and duality for multiobjective variational problems with generalized B-invexity

Abstract: In this paper, we consider the multiobjective variational problem. We propose a class of generalized B-type I vectorvalued functions and use this concept to establish sufficient optimality conditions and mixed type duality results.

Nonsmooth Multiobjective Fractional Programming with Generalized Invexity

In this paper, we consider nonsmooth multiobjective fractional programming problems involving locally Lipschitz functions. We introduce the property of generalized invexity for fractional function.
